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Overton to Rufford start from as little as £41.80

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Overton to Rufford start from £95.40 one way, or £136.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Overton to Rufford are available for £99.00 one way, or £198.00 return

Station Amenities and Facilities

Overton Train Station offers several essential amenities to ensure a smooth travel experience. While the ticket office operates only during the brief morning hours on weekdays, ticket machines are available and accessible for purchasing and collecting tickets—ideal for those purchasing with a Disabled Persons Railcard. The station does not issue smartcards, but there's a helpful induction loop for those with hearing impairments.

When it comes to accessibility, the station aims to cater to as many passengers as possible. However, note that step-free access is only available for platform 2 (towards Salisbury). Disabled parking spaces are limited and require pre-registration for Blue Badge holders, which complements free parking for general use. Assistance is provided by the Guard on board the train, ensuring help is available even if not pre-booked.

Facilities and Amenities

Rufford Station is a quintessential small village station, offering the essential facilities needed for your rail journey. While there is no ticket office, travellers can easily use the available ticket machines to purchase or collect tickets bought online. It's wise to note that the station doesn’t offer accessible ticket machines, but an induction loop is available for those hard of hearing. Despite being unstaffed, there's help at hand through customer help points and a dedicated helpline available to assist travellers when needed.

Regarding accessibility, Rufford Station provides partial step-free access, classified as a Category B station. This means that while level access to both platforms is facilitated by ramps, the main pathways might require some assistance for those with mobility impairments. Sadly, there are no waiting rooms or toilets, which means planning ahead is crucial for long waits.
